USF vs Wichita State Basketball Picks 1-21-24

Wichita State Shockers (8-9) vs. South Florida Bulls (10-5)
January 21, 2024 2:00 pm EDT
The Line: South Florida Bulls -4.5; Over/Under: +151.5
(Get latest betting odds)

The Wichita State Shockers are riding a 6-game losing streak. The USF Bulls look to stay hot after winning 8 of their last 9 games. Let’s preview this game and give out a Wichita State Shockers vs USF Bulls prediction.

Wichita State Shockers Betting Preview

The Wichita State Shockers lost to Kansas State, Kansas, North Texas, Temple, Memphis and FAU during this stretch. The Wichita State Shockers are averaging 74.4 points on 44.7 percent shooting and allowing 74.9 points on 41.9 percent shooting. Colby Rogers is averaging 16.2 points and 3.5 rebounds, while Xavier Bell is averaging 12.4 points and 3.1 rebounds. Kenny Pohto is the third double-digit scorer and Harlond Beverly is dishing 3.4 assists. The Wichita State Shockers are shooting 32.9 percent from beyond the arc and 66.8 percent from the free throw line. The Wichita State Shockers are allowing 32.5 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 37.1 rebounds per game.

USF Bulls Betting Preview

The USF Bulls rebounded from a loss to UAB with wins over Rice and Memphis. The USF Bulls are averaging 76.3 points on 42.7 percent shooting and allowing 70.5 points on 42.8 percent shooting. Selton Miguel is averaging 15.1 points and 2 assists, while Chris Youngblood is averaging 14.7 points and 2.5 rebounds. Kasean Pryor is the third double-digit scorer and Kobe Knox is grabbing 3.5 rebounds. The USF Bulls are shooting 33.1 percent from beyond the arc and 72.4 percent from the free throw line. The USF Bulls are allowing 32.2 percent shooting from deep and are grabbing 32.6 rebounds per game.

Wichita State Shockers vs USF Bulls prediction

The Wichita State Shockers are watching their season spiral out of control with 6 straight losses, and they’re 5-10-1 ATS on the season, which doesn’t help their case. The USF Bulls are surprisingly playing good ball as of late, and that includes an 8-2 SU record at home. USF is also 7-1-1 ATS in its last 9 games overall. USF has to view this as a great chance to beat Wichita State for the first time since 2019. I’ll lay the points with the Bulls.
